Soria, Spain
Soria is a beautiful town in the heart of Spain. The time is stopped there and its ascetic grandeur — “somber oaks, harsh stony wastelands, bald peaks” — still retains the vision of Antonio Machado, one of the great lyric poets of the 20th century.

Poems from Machado are written on plaques on the walls of buildings. Although he only lived in the town for five years, it influences his most important work.

The monastery of San Juan de Duero was refashioned into a monastic complex by the Hospitallers, a group founded during the First Crusade.

Gormaz was once one of the largest castles in Europe. Situated on a hilltop with outstanding views to the horizon and the Duero on both sides, it was once a Muslim fortress.
